At the beginning of the season, most picked this team to go 8-8, and more than likely the Skins will probably go 8-8. The early season success was a tease of sorts. Most teams have figured out the Redskins achilles heal by now, and Zorn has not adjusted. A baseball pitcher has an advantage the first time through the lineup, but from then on, batters adjust. Then good pitchers change up. Zorn hasn't. He is a man who has clearly fallen in love with his plan. Dangerous. This is not execution, as Zorn likes to exclaim. There can be no justifying a seven-yard pattern on 3rd and 8. But we consistently see this type of play calling.
